Skip to content

Conversation

@jheer
Copy link
Member

@jheer jheer commented Sep 30, 2025

  • Overhaul mark-to-svg indexing.

Interactors (such as region) look up the SVG for a mark based on a provided index. This PR updates this indexing scheme to always skip "guide" marks such as axes, grids, and frames. This avoids potential interactions with automatically added (as opposed to explicitly specified) guides, removing errors that can cause interactors to fail.

Close #897.

@jheer jheer requested a review from domoritz as a code owner September 30, 2025 18:15
@jheer jheer changed the title Skip frame line elements for mark index. Overhaul mark-to-svg indexing. Sep 30, 2025
@jheer jheer merged commit d28a5f4 into main Sep 30, 2025
4 checks passed
@jheer jheer deleted the jh/region-frame branch September 30, 2025 21:41
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Adding xLine or yLine to plot breaks region selection

2 participants